Call Now! 1-877-613 … WebbOther wheeled pipe inspection robots operate by pressing their wheels against the pipe surface through passive means (e.g. springs), or active means (e.g. linear actuators), or a combination of both. Examples of such robots are MOGRER (Fujiwara et al. 1993), the screw-drive robot presented in (Peng Li et al. 2008) and the MRINSPECT series of robots …

Webb13 nov. 2009 · 2009 ICCAS-SICE. This paper describes a robot capable of inspecting a pipe. The robot consists of a fore leg system, a rear leg system and a body.
